Output 5bade6a76063646171b872e2185489d9e229d4cf004db080dcf79b79d7f1f25a:0

value
17321072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e108c3f13f0df351e05949787f96c573dc39a8d7 OP_EQUAL
address
MUR2md4zWXQJm6HH8GDfhxTdyFSKkiWvEG
transaction
5bade6a76063646171b872e2185489d9e229d4cf004db080dcf79b79d7f1f25a
spent
true